"Referral To The MSK At Dewsbury"

About: Locala Community Partnerships CIC / Locala MSK muscles, joints & bones

(as a relative),

My wife has just had an "assessment", and I have to say I have been left completely shell-shocked by the amount of waffle and lack of understanding for the pain she has been going through.

After several years of physio with no improvements to her agonising pain she suffers every hour of every day, a chiropractor suggested that she had an x-ray on her pelvis which resulted in a diagnosis of sacroiliitis. My wife had never been given a proper diagnosis until this so we felt great knowing what she had, and were hopeful of treatment that could ease the pain.

Her local GP referred her to the MSK at Dewsbury for treatment, and for 80 minutes not once was she asked about the pain, or what movement she could and couldn't do. She was basically told it was all in her head.

If that wasn't upsetting enough to listen to, the person she saw started telling her that little bears don't climb trees because if they fall they hurt themselves! There were other animal stories told to try and give examples of how the animal world copes! They also told her who would be helping with her physio, a person who's name I won't mention, who won't be there for long as they are not allowed to work there anymore. The amount of "advice" was a basic print out of 3 exercises to perform at home, but if she gets down onto the floor she cannot get back up without any help.

My hope of a way forward has been shattered by this person. My wife has made another appointment with our GP and will be asking for a second referral to another clinic.

If you are looking for actual help, I would not advise going to Dewsbury MSK clinic. Disgusting
